Redefining Restorative Care: How Hard Tissue Laser Treatment and Minimally Invasive Dental Procedures are Enhancing Patient Outcomes
The philosophy of minimally invasive dentistry (MID) has become a guiding principle for modern clinicians. This approach focuses on preserving healthy tooth structure, preventing disease, and using treatments that are as conservative as possible. A key enabler of this philosophy is hard tissue laser treatment, which allows for the precise removal of decay and diseased tooth structure while leaving healthy tissue intact. When combined with other minimally invasive dental procedures, such as air abrasion and the use of high-powered magnification, lasers are helping to shift the focus from "drilling and filling" to prevention and preservation. The Core Principle: Preserving Healthy Tooth Structure
The fundamental tenet of minimally invasive dental procedures is to remove only the diseased or defective tissue and preserve as much of the natural, healthy tooth structure as possible. Traditional dental drills achieve this, but they are inherently non-selective and can remove healthy tissue inadvertently. Hard tissue laser treatment, particularly with erbium lasers, offers a far more precise alternative. Because the laser energy is selectively absorbed by water and the hydroxyapatite mineral in the tooth, it can be tuned to effectively ablate (remove) carious or decaying tissue with minimal effect on the surrounding healthy, uninfected enamel or dentin. This selectivity allows for the creation of very small, precise preparations that are ideal for modern adhesive restorations, minimizing the risk of microfractures and preserving the overall strength of the tooth.
The use of hard tissue laser treatment is perfectly aligned with the principles of minimally invasive dental procedures. By preserving more of the natural tooth, clinicians can often avoid more extensive restorations like crowns or onlays, which require the removal of significant amounts of healthy enamel. This preservation of natural tooth structure is beneficial in the long term, as it reduces the risk of pulpitis (inflammation of the nerve), tooth fracture, and the need for root canal therapy. Furthermore, laser-prepared surfaces are often more bondable to restorative materials, leading to stronger, more durable fillings and a longer lifespan for the restoration. The focus on long-term tooth health is a hallmark of the patient-centered, preventive approach that defines modern dentistry.
Enhancing the Patient Experience: Less Anesthesia and More Comfort
Beyond the clinical benefits, hard tissue laser treatment and minimally invasive dental procedures significantly enhance the patient experience. One of the most notable advantages is the frequent reduction or elimination of the need for local anesthesia. Traditional drills generate heat and vibration that can stimulate the nerves within the tooth, causing pain. Laser treatment generates significantly less heat and vibration, and in many cases, it can be performed without the numbing injections that many patients find unpleasant. This is a transformative aspect of laser dentistry, making routine restorative appointments quicker and far less intimidating for patients, especially children and those with dental anxiety. The reduced need for anesthesia also means patients can resume normal activities immediately after their appointment without waiting for their mouth to feel normal.
Furthermore, the precision and conservative nature of hard tissue laser treatment lead to a faster and more comfortable recovery. Post-operative sensitivity, a common complaint after traditional drilling, is often less pronounced after laser procedures. The smooth, clean surface left by the laser is also thought to contribute to improved adhesion and a better marginal seal, which reduces the risk of leakage and secondary decay. These combined factors of reduced anesthesia, less pain, and faster recovery are significant differentiators for dental practices, making hard tissue laser treatment a powerful tool for building patient trust and loyalty. A Future of Conservative, High-Tech Care
The future of restorative dentistry is undeniably moving towards greater conservation and technological integration. Hard tissue laser treatment is at the forefront of this movement, enabling a level of precision and preservation that was previously unattainable with conventional tools. As laser technology continues to improve, becoming more powerful, portable, and cost-effective, its adoption as the standard of care for minimally invasive dental procedures will accelerate. We can expect to see further integration with digital technologies, such as intraoral scanners and CAD/CAM milling, creating a seamless, digital workflow from diagnosis to restoration. This convergence of technologies will allow dentists to provide faster, more comfortable, and longer-lasting restorations, all while upholding the core principle of preserving the natural dentition. The future of dental care is conservative, precise, and patient-friendly, and lasers are lighting the way.
